Elephants are known for their intelligence, but it’s their emotions that leave us speechless. They form lifelong bonds, remember faces even after decades, and mourn their de*d with rituals that echo our own grief. When they touch trunks, it isn’t just affection, it’s communication, comfort, and a plea not to be torn apart.
This captured moment isn’t just about two animals. It’s about the weight of memory. Elephants have families as close as ours, and when those bonds are broken, by relocation, captivity, or circumstance, their pain is raw and visible. Scientists have even documented elephants crying, returning to places where loved ones died, and carrying grief for years.
